使用Windchill PDMLink导入EXCEL电子表格文件的教程
- 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
- 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
- 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。
使用Windchill PDMLink 中的“从电子表格导入”操作
作者:PTC Express
在 Windchill PDMLink 中创建多个零件和关联的物料清单结构的一个方法是,根据需要在 Excel 电子表格中使用可导入的格式进行定义。
可导入的电子表格创建好后,便可在所需的产品或库的操作菜单中使用“从电子表格导入”操作将其导入。
您可以从 Microsoft Excel 电子表格中将零件和产品的结构数据导入到库或产品中。
通过导入,您可以使用导入的电子表格中的数据从现有的零件中构建产品结构、创建新零件或更新现有的零件。
您可以导入以下类型的数据:
新零件或对现有零件的修改。
例如,一名组件工程师从供应商处收到了一份电子表格,其中包含某个特定制造商更新的零件数据。
该电子表格中既包含新零件(替代旧零件),也包含对现有零件的修改(例如,
修改生命周期状态或环保法规合规性数据)。
组件工程师导入该电子表格时,会在目标库或产品中创建新零件,修改过的零件则会被重复。
新物料清单 (BOM) 或对现有 BOM 的修改。
例如,设计工程师可能需要向外部制造合作伙伴发送已完成的设计供其审阅。
设计工程师将产品结构导出到电子表格中,并将其发送给制造工程师。
制造工程师审阅该电子表格、做出修改,并将其发回给设计工程师。
设计工程师随后便可将修改的电子表格导入回 Windchill PDMLink 中,创建该 BOM 的新制造视图。
将零件或产品结构从 Microsoft Excel 导出到 Windchill
PDMLink 时,请考虑以下几点:
您可以导入含有多个工作表的电子表格。
在第 1 行的第 1 个单元格中,应包含一个定义要导入的数据类型的字符串:
对于零件:ImportSheetType=PART
对于 BOM:ImportSheetType=BOM
每个工作表的第 2 至第 5 行均保留用于注释。
如果您之前
曾从 Windchill PDMlink 中导出该工作表,第 5 行可能包含电子表格所含属性的逻辑 ID。
第 6 行包含列标题。
行号大于或等于 7 的行中包含要导入的数据。
电子表格中列的顺序不是固定的。
如果您在导入时希望排除一个或多个工作表,则可将该工作表的第一个单元格留空,或更改 ImportSheetType 的值,如将其设置为 ImportSheetType=NONE。
未列出正确的值(PART、AXL 或 BOM)的工作表在导入时将被排除。
导入零件和产品结构
将零件从 Microsoft Excel 导入到 Windchill PDMLink 时,请考虑以下几点:
如果您不确定导入的电子表格应该使用什么格式,请导出一个具有必需的属性的零件,并使用该导出的电子表格的格式。
在导入时,您可以导入新零件和修改现有零件的属性值。
如果您修改现有零件,那些零件将被重复。
如果您修改零件的可变属性,则 Windchill PDMLink 中必须存在可变属性
的定义,否则导入便会失败。
如果任何相关零件已被检出,导入便会失败。
如果列名与您想指定的 Windchill PDMLink 属性名称不匹配,导入便会失败。
如果您不在导入电子表格中指定属性,将使用对象初始化规则对零件指定属性。
您必须为制造商或供应商零件包含供货商组织的组织 ID
(例如名称或 DUNS 号)。
如果您希望导入零件分类属性,则每个工作表中必须仅包含属于相同零件类型(例如,仅制造商零件)和分类节点的零件。
要导入分类属性,电子表格中使用的分类结构必须存在于 Windchill 中。
导入零件时,可选择以下导入操作之一:
导入物料清单 (BOM)
将 BOM 从 Microsoft Excel 导入到 Windchill PDMLink 时,请考虑
以下几点:
导入 BOM 时,将为每个工作表创建新基线。
如果您为基线
指定了名称,则会添加工作表编号作为前缀。
如果您不指定名称,则将使用以下语法指定基线名称:
<名称>-<年><月><日><时><分><秒>
其中<名称>是导入电子表格的文件名,不含扩展名。
导入的 BOM 必须参照 Windchill PDMLink 中已存在的零件。
如果 BOM 中参照的某个零件不存在,则导入便会失败。
然而,如果需要导入一个具有 Windchill PDMLink 中不存
在的零件的 BOM,您可以导入一个同时含有新零件和 BOM
的电子表格。
为避免导入失败,请确保含有新零件的工作表在含有 BOM 信息的工作表之前。
如果导入的电子表格既包含新零件又包含 BOM 信息,请不
要选择验证电子表格,否则验证会失败。
您可以跳过验证步骤,成功地导入电子表格。
如果您导入修改的 BOM,未包含在导入电子表格中的现有产品结构链接不会发生变动。
如果您创建一个新的 BOM,工作表中的每一行都描述添加操作。
如果您修改一个现有的 BOM,则工作表中的每一行均描述添加或删除操作。
要导入零件的子类型(模型化类型或可变类型),您必须在输入电子表格的 Part Type 列中指定子类型。
您可以使用
其他列,为每个子类型指定属性。
在导入 BOM 时,您可以在输入电子表格的 Reference Designators 列中包含位号。
如果 Reference Designators 列中的值与 Quantity 列中的数字不匹配,则会发生导入错误。
在导入前执行“验证”操作可以提供验证消息(成功或失败)和验证日志,用以帮助您处理故障。